Quick swaps from real life

Crockpot Chicken and Broccoli Mac and Cheese:

When dinner’s gotta happen, I use what I’ve got.

  • No broccoli? Frozen works. Toss it in.
  • Out of cream cheese? Use sour cream or yogurt.
  • Only have elbow pasta? Perfect.
  • Leftover rotisserie chicken? Even better.

How to store it right

Best Crockpot Chicken and Broccoli Mac and Cheese Storage Tips:

  • Let it cool first steam turns leftovers soggy if you rush it
  • Store in a lidded container in the fridge for up to 3 days
  • Reheat gently on the stove or microwave with a splash of milk
  • Avoid freezing cheese sauce can split (and I’ve cried over split sauce)

Crockpot Chicken and Broccoli Mac and Cheese

  • Author: Stuffani Borjat
  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 5 hours
  • Total Time: 5 hours 10 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ings
  • Category: Dinner
  • Method: Slow Cooker
  • Cuisine: American

Description

This Crockpot Chicken and Broccoli Mac and Cheese is creamy, cozy, and packed with flavor. Made with shell pasta, cheddar, tender chicken, and broccoli it’s a budget-friendly, one-pot comfort meal perfect for busy families.


Ingredients

1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breast, cut into cubes

5 cups fresh broccoli florets

8 ounces shell pasta or elbow macaroni

8 ounces cheddar cheese, shredded

4 ounces cream cheese

1½ cups whole milk

½ cup chicken broth

1 packet Ranch seasoning

1 tablespoon minced garlic

1 teaspoon dry mustard powder


Instructions

Step 1: Prep your Crockpot
Spray it with a little cooking spray, then add the cubed chicken, broccoli, Ranch packet, garlic, and chicken broth. You’ll already smell something good coming.

Step 2: Let it slow cook
Cover and cook on low for 3–4 hours. The chicken gets tender, and the broccoli softens like it knows what it’s doing.

Step 3: Parboil your pasta
Boil it for just 3 minutes. That’s it. Drain it. This keeps it from turning into mush later—lesson learned.

Step 4: Add the cheesy good stuff
Stir in your parboiled pasta, cheddar cheese, cream cheese, milk, and dry mustard powder. It’s gonna look thick and dreamy.

Step 5: Final cook
Cover again and cook for 1 more hour on low. Stir every so often to melt everything evenly.

Step 6: Serve and breathe
Spoon into bowls. Watch it stretch. Take that first bite slowly. It’s warm, it’s comforting, and it’s exactly what you needed.


Notes

• Use shell pasta for best texture.

• Substitute with shredded rotisserie chicken if short on time.

• Add red pepper flakes for spice or extra cheddar for richness.
